Mich. Landlord Says Voter Info Law Violates Free Speech

By Ben Abrams · March 17, 2023, 7:02 PM EDT

A landlord in Michigan says a city ordinance requiring voter registration information to be posted in apartment buildings violates his free speech rights, according to a new lawsuit....
